After playing at the in-house level, girls are offered an opportunity to try out and play in a more competitive traveling league. Traveling softball requires a greater commitment from both players and parents. Each participant is expected to attend all scheduled practices, league games, and weekend tournaments during the season. Unexcused absences will be dealt with at the discretion of the coaches. Emphasis is on skill development, teamwork, cooperation, sportsmanship, and respect for others.
Recognizing that individuals will have different skills and needs, a positive environment will be created to foster contribution, accomplishment, confidence, and a feeling of self-worth in all players. Coaches will strive to see that each participant will be treated fairly and know they are an important part of the team and that their contribution is valued.
Ages
The following age divisions are offered:
• 8 and under
• 10 and under
• 12 and under
• 14 and under (if numbers allow)
• 16 and under (if numbers allow)
Teams are formed according to age guidelines set by the American Softball Association (ASA) and American Fastpitch Association (AFA), availability of coaches, and tryout results, if necessary.
When
Registration: January/February
Tryouts: March
Practice: March/April
League Games: May - July
